If you’ve found yourself worrying lately about your future job prospects because of all this talk of digital disruption, you’re not alone. Of the 1400 Australian workers recently surveyed about this topic, 60% expect to change roles or even industries sometime in the next 10 years, and 67% of young people new to the workforce expect that their current job will be nonexistent, or at the very least, require significantly different skills, in the near future.

But is this necessarily a bad thing?

According to a paper titled “The Future of Work: how can we adapt to survive and thrive?published by the Chartered Accountants Australia and New Zealand, Australian workers who are adaptable and savvy will be able to survive the threat of the current technology boom and advance their careers – or in some cases – create totally new careers in the digital age.

Technology: Friend or Foe?

Digital disruption has a lot of people freaked out, and it’s easy to understand why. The common narrative bandied about is that developments in technology ultimately kill jobs. But this is a very one-sided glass-half-empty view of the changes we are currently experiencing.

The glass-half-full point of view recognizes digital disruption as an opportunity to create new jobs; ones we’d never have access to just a few short years ago. In particular, the rise in technology will create a huge demand for digital marketers who can help businesses navigate this new frontier. With the right mindset, technological advances are a wonderful launching pad for Australians who wish to carve out a completely new career path.

  1. Don’t Fear Change in the Digital Age

You can’t fear change and embrace it at the same time. You’d have an easier time eating soup with a fork.

Besides fearing potential failure that comes with trying something new, many people fear that employers or prospective clients will view their career change negatively. But this again is looking at change with a glass-half-empty mentality.

The reality is, employers and clients also view changing jobs and careers as a sign of agility and an ability to confront change as well as excel in different environments and situations. Since they themselves need help embracing change and managing it to stay afloat, businesses will actively seek out individuals who have personally survived and thrived in the current market.

  1. Acquire the Right Digital Skill-set through further education

In the survey, half of respondents said they will likely have to seek further education, despite the fact they already have a specific skill-set. It is extremely important in this evolving job market to get the right education so you can remain relevant in today’s knowledge economy and easily transition to your next career.

  1. Be Ready for new digital career opportunities

You’ve embraced change and gotten the education you need to help you along your path, now you’ve got to be ready when opportunity comes a-knockin’. What happens when a former boss or co-worker calls you out of the blue with an exciting new career opportunity and you’re not ready?

Make sure your resume and LinkedIn profile are current and reflect your recent digital career change and your digital training qualifications. Hiring managers and potential clients will notice if there is a discrepancy between your resume and social media profiles, so be sure to get those up-to-date as soon as possible.

  1. Build Your Personal Brand Online

You know large companies take time to develop their brand online, but why should you follow suit? Because creating a personal brand online helps you to be recognized in your industry and leads to career opportunities.

When you’re just starting out on your new career path, you want your potential employer or clients to associate your personal brand with something they need. This is why it’s so important that your online brand be an accurate and truthful reflection of who you really are, your strengths, expertise (eg trained and certified in digital marketing) and personal beliefs.

Make sure your social media profiles show off your brand in the best possible light. Do you have a high-quality professional head-shot? Are you actively interacting with others and sharing content? Do you have a website for your brand or home e-business or digital agency show casing your digital skills and qualifications?
